One of the largest indoor entertainment complexes in New England is coming to Bristol County, expected to open this year

Work has begun on a new entertainment complex coming this year to Bristol County.

1255 Rt. 1 LLC, an affiliate of Arena Capital Partners, purchased the former Babies ‘R Us property, located at 1255 S Washington Street, North Attleboro, MA for $3.2 million for redevelopment into one of the largest indoor entertainment parks in New England. This exciting entertainment destination promises to become the go-to spot for endless family fun.

Situated within the 36,700 square-foot premises, Launch Entertainment Park is set to breathe new life into this high-traffic North Attleboro destination. Sharing a real estate lot with a well-frequented Target store, the location is poised to become a hub of activity.

The Launch Entertainment Park in North Attleboro will boast a diverse range of attractions and amenities ensuring there’s something for everyone to enjoy. Visitors can look forward to an array of activities, including trampolines, a state-of-the-art bowling alley, axe throwing, mini-golf, virtual reality games, and an expansive arcade & redemption center. Additionally, the park will feature a full-service restaurant named “Krave” and a lively bar known as “Bar Hops”.

Fall River Reporter contacted Launch-North Attleboro and they gave us an update on their progress.

“Right now, it’s looking like mid-October. We just started construction around 3 weeks ago and have already been receiving shipments of equipment/attractions. We’ll know more as it gets sooner to opening date. We will also have a big grand opening weekend!”

Momentum Enterprises – an asset management company head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ts is managing the venture. Momentum Enterprises already operates four other Launch Entertainment Park locations in the state, including: Norwood, Framingham, Westboro, and Woburn.
